Abstract
The article is focused on the development of an automated laser measuring complex for dis-tance control of oil and petroleum product film thickness on the water surface (e.g., on a rough sea surface). The method of measuring the thickness of oil and petroleum product films on the water surface is described. A new multispectral laser method is based on the use of a discretely tunable laser source. The composition and structure of an automated laser measuring complex are described.
